I suppose its too late to change it, but this is the same issue I have with
draft-cavage / http signing

I would rather take the dpop approach and create some top level key names
for relevant headers (e.g. htm and htu):
https://tools.ietf.org/html/draft-fett-oauth-dpop-04#section-4.1

In fact I see they are actually relying on draft-cavage for how construct
the http header payload :
> Note 1: The string construction procedures to be defined in JAdES for
"http:
> //uri.etsi.org/19182/HttpHeaders” follow the string construction
procedures to create the Data to be
> Signed as defined in draft-cavage-http-signatures-10 [27], section 2.3.

As noted before this is an individual draft, I don't think an international
standard should rely on this.

I think we need to consider moving away from recommending headers for
business critical metadata. Really things like ip address, geo-location and
other fraud factors should be put in the body of the request. Then we can
recommend that the simplest and least error prone way of signing can be to
turn the request body into a JWT.

I would prefer an extension to DPoP that defines how to sign the digest
header.
